If you are extremely interested in Striper fishing the Kennebec River in September....you are in for a reel treat. Our alewife run is second to known in the world and millions of stripers from all along the east coast flock here to forage on the hundreds of millions of juvenile alewife and shad that are drifting down the river to sea.
